Understanding the Types of Car Keys
Before going over the techniques of replacement, it is important to comprehend the various types of car keys readily available today. Here's a breakdown:
Type of Car KeyDescriptionTraditional KeyA basic metal key that runs a mechanical lock.Transponder KeyIncludes a chip that interacts with the car's ignition.Remote Key FobIncludes buttons to unlock/lock doors and in some cases starts the car.Smart KeyPermits keyless entry and ignition with distance sensors.Steps to Take After Losing Your Car Keys

It's worth inspecting your car insurance coverage. Some policies consist of coverage for lost keys, which can substantially reduce the financial problem of replacement. Think about:
Review Your Coverage: Look for particular clauses connected to key replacement.Claim Process: If covered, comprehend the process for submitting a claim.Costs of Replacing Lost Car Keys
The cost of replacing lost car keys can differ commonly depending on numerous aspects. Here's a breakdown of prospective expenses:
MethodEstimated CostLocksmith₤ 50 - ₤ 200Dealership₤ 150 - ₤ 500DIY Key Replacement₤ 10 - ₤ 50 (basic key)Insurance DeductiblesDiffers by policy
Keep in mind: Prices can fluctuate based on your place, the complexity of the key, and local market rates.

2. How long does it require to replace lost car keys?
The time frame can vary. A locksmith professional may have the ability to help you on the exact same day, while dealers might take a number of days, especially if they need to buy parts.
3. Will replacing my car key affect my vehicle's guarantee?
Typically, changing keys ought to not affect your vehicle's service warranty, but it's a good concept to consult your producer simply to be sure.
4. What should I do if my keys are stolen?
If you believe your keys have actually been stolen, contact your regional authorities and consider altering your vehicle's locks or reprogramming the electronic systems for safety.
